Formula
pint per minutes = cubic meter per hours × 35.2229403144
This factor comes from each unit's defined relationship to the category's base unit: 1 cubic meter per hours equals 0.000277777777778 base units, and 1 pint per minutes equals 0.00000788627455 base units, so dividing one by the other gives the direct cubic meter per hours-to-pint per minutes factor of 35.2229403144.

Understanding the Cubic Meter per Hours
Cubic Meter per Hours (m3/h) measures volumetric flow rate. One cubic meter of volume passing a point every hour — a common scale for equipment and system flow ratings. It is classified as a metric derived flow-rate unit.
Where it's used: Standard flow-rate unit for HVAC and industrial equipment ratings internationally, outside the US
Uses of the Cubic Meter per Hours today
- HVAC equipment airflow and liquid-flow ratings
- Industrial pump and system flow specifications
- Building ventilation system design

What's the difference between volumetric and mass flow rate?
Volumetric flow rate measures the volume of fluid passing a point per unit time (for example, liters per second). Mass flow rate measures the mass instead. For a fluid of constant density the two are directly proportional, but for compressible fluids like gases, mass flow is often the more meaningful quantity.
